首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

iproxy和paramiko提供连接错误

iproxy和paramiko是两个与网络通信和远程连接相关的工具。

  1. iproxy:
    • 概念:iproxy是一种代理工具,用于在本地主机和远程主机之间建立连接,并转发网络流量。
    • 分类:iproxy属于网络代理工具的一种。
    • 优势:通过使用iproxy,可以在本地主机和远程主机之间建立安全、可靠的连接,实现数据的传输和通信。
    • 应用场景:iproxy常用于远程访问、远程调试、数据传输等场景。
    • 推荐的腾讯云相关产品:腾讯云提供了云服务器(CVM)和弹性公网IP等产品,可以帮助用户搭建和管理远程主机,实现远程连接和数据传输。
  • paramiko:
    • 概念:paramiko是一个用于Python的SSH协议的实现,可以在Python程序中实现SSH客户端和服务器的功能。
    • 分类:paramiko属于SSH协议的实现工具。
    • 优势:paramiko提供了简单易用的API,可以方便地在Python程序中实现SSH连接和操作,支持远程命令执行、文件传输等功能。
    • 应用场景:paramiko常用于自动化运维、远程执行命令、文件传输等场景。
    • 推荐的腾讯云相关产品:腾讯云提供了云服务器(CVM)和弹性公网IP等产品,可以与paramiko结合使用,实现远程服务器的管理和操作。

腾讯云相关产品介绍链接:

  • 云服务器(CVM):https://cloud.tencent.com/product/cvm
  • 弹性公网IP:https://cloud.tencent.com/product/eip
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

asp网站访问调试 报错 数据库连接出现错误未找到提供程序

asp站点调试,一般就是权限、父路径、32位应用程序池、dotnet 版本是否classic,数据库连接要显性指定端口、temp目录权限,没其他的了注意事项了,这样描述太经验主义了,那技术点描述,以temp...目录权限为例,访问的时候报 使用Process Monitor 查看进程详细情况一眼就看出来了,给加了IUSR权限就好了 我这次遇到的asp站点报错是: 数据库连接出现错误未找到提供程序。...这种一般搜index.asp或default.asp定位主页文件,然后看数据库连接文件conn.asp在哪儿,打开就知道数据库配置是怎样的了 我的这个站点,default.asp 是主页文件,core\...conn.asp是数据库连接文件,数据库连接文件涉及的数据库环境和数据库文件不存在,跟报错吻合。

2.5K50

更优雅地远程操作服务器:Paramiko库的实践

Paramiko能做什么 paramiko是Python语言写的一个库,遵循SSH2协议,支持以加密认证的方式进行远程服务器的连接,利用paramiko,可以方便地进行SSH连接服务器和服务器间文件传输...如何使用Paramiko Paramiko提供丰富的API供我们使用,本节主要介绍几种常用的API以及使用方法。..., password): ssh = paramiko.SSHClient() # 自动添加策略,保存服务器的主机名密钥信息,如果不添加,那么不再本地know_hosts文件中记录的主机将无法连接...() ssh.set_missing_host_key_policy(paramiko.AutoAddPolicy()) # 连接SSH服务端,以用户名密码进行认证 ssh.connect...password=password) #创建连接后,使用sftpclient类from_transport(括号里写上边创建的Transport通道)基于上边ssh连接创建一个sftp连接

52920

python实现主机批量管理

python中刚好提供了关于主机批量管理的模块,今天就让我们来看看如何利用python实现主机批量管理 python提供主机批量管理的模块主要有三个paramiko、fabric与pexpect,今天我们主要说的是...ssh.set_missing_host_key_policy(paramiko.AutoAddPolicy())   //第一次连接自动回答为yes ssh.connect('服务器ip',端口,'...()                         //关闭连接 上传、下载: get_put = paramiko.Transport((ip,port)) //服务器ip端口(使用SFTP时使用...) get_put.connect(username="root", password="123.com")    //连接服务器,用户名密码 sftp = paramiko.SFTPClient.from_transport...\033[0m' %i paramiko还可以实现文件批量下载批量上传,原理批量执行命令基本一样。

1.4K20

Python paramiko模块(实现

开发堡垒机之前,先来学习Python的paramiko模块,该模块基于SSH用于连接远程服务器并执行相关操作 安装paramiko模块 pip3 install paramiko 基于用户密码方式 import...paramiko # 创建SSH对象 ssh = paramiko.SSHClient() # 允许连接不在know_hosts文件中的主机 ssh.set_missing_host_key_policy...='1') # 执行命令 # stdin:标准输入(就是你输入的命令);stdout:标准输出(就是命令执行结果);stderr:标准错误(命令执行过程中如果出错了就把错误打到这里),stdoutstderr...,会不显示错误,可以修改一下,先判断stdout有没有值,如果输出没有,就显示错误 print(result) # 关闭连接 ssh.close() 基于公钥密钥连接 import paramiko...() # 允许连接不在know_hosts文件中的主机 ssh.set_missing_host_key_policy(paramiko.AutoAddPolicy()) # 连接服务器 ssh.connect

73510

借助Paramiko通过Python实现linux远程登陆及sftp的操作

paramiko是一个用于做远程控制的模块,使用该模块可以对远程服务器进行命令或文件操作,paramiko是用python语言写的一个模块,遵循SSH2协议,支持以加密认证的方式,进行远程服务器的连接...这些库获取的 output 不仅有标准输出,还包含标准错误信息。所以每次都要对 output 进行数据清理,然后整理格式化,才能得到我们想要的数据。...,一次连接仅能执行一次命令 代码无法全平台,仅能在 Linux OSX 上使用 3....使用Paramiko 安装 python3 -m pip install paramiko 方法1:基于用户名密码的 sshclient 方式登录 该方法无法复用ssh连接。...()) # 关闭连接 ssh.close() 方法2:基于用户名密码的 transport 方式登录 该方法可以复用连接

3.6K20

再见Xshell、Xftp!Python执行Linux命令、上传下载远程文件

今天辰哥就来教大家如何用Python连接远程Linux服务器,实现执行命令上传文件。...Paramiko库 1.安装paramiko库 在开始编写代码之前先安装一下Python连接Linux服务器的库,安装命令如下: #1、安装依赖包 pip install ecdsa pip install...可以看到结果之前的一样,所以这种方式是错误(辰哥一开始也是这样干的,这里就给大家提个醒) 正确的方式: # 输入linux命令 command = "cd /www/wwwroot ;ls" stdin...连接Linux服务器 # 获取Transport实例 tran = paramiko.Transport(('远程Linux的ip', 22)) # 连接SSH服务端,使用password tran.connect...04 小结 本文讲解了Paramiko库,并讲解sshsftp两大组件,设计的核心知识点(亮点): 1、Python连接远程Linux服务器 2、执行命令并返回结果 3、上传文件到远程Linux服务器

2.3K10

再见Xshell、Xftp!Python执行Linux命令、上传下载远程文件

今天辰哥就来教大家如何用Python连接远程Linux服务器,实现执行命令上传文件。...这里用到的Python库是Paramiko 核心知识点(亮点): 1、Python连接远程Linux服务器 2、执行命令并返回结果 3、上传文件到远程Linux服务器 4、从远程Linux下载文件 01...Paramiko库 1.安装paramiko库 在开始编写代码之前先安装一下Python连接Linux服务器的库,安装命令如下: #1、安装依赖包 pip install ecdsa pip install...Linux服务器 # 获取Transport实例 tran = paramiko.Transport(('远程Linux的ip', 22)) # 连接SSH服务端,使用password tran.connect...tran.close() 效果: [892b92b1d13c006ecd752840c4420502.gif] 04 小结 本文讲解了Paramiko库,并讲解sshsftp两大组件,设计的核心知识点

2.1K00

python之ssh连接

paramiko是用python语言写的一个模块,遵循SSH2协议,支持以加密认证的方式,进行远程服务器的连接。跟常用软件xshell 、xftp功能一样,但是可以连接多台服务器,进行复杂的操作。...()) 简单实例 1 基于用户名密码的 sshclient 方式登录 # 建立一个sshclient对象 ssh = paramiko.SSHClient() # 允许将信任的主机自动加入到host_allow...super', password='super') # 执行命令 stdin, stdout, stderr = ssh.exec_command('df -hl') # 结果放到stdout中,如果有错误将放到...stderr中 print(stdout.read().decode()) # 关闭连接 ssh.close() 2 基于用户名密码的 transport 方式登录 方法1是传统的连接服务器、执行命令..., pkey=pkey) # 执行命令 stdin, stdout, stderr = ssh.exec_command('df -hl') # 结果放到stdout中,如果有错误将放到

2.6K10

关于airtest群控制ios

path=node/v12.22.1/ 2.构建时候报错统计 1.错误1 报错信息:Building for iOS, but the linked and embedded framework 'RoutingHTTPServer.framework...become a dangling reference; consider using 'unsafe_unretained' 解决方式:将 assign 改为 strong ,并重新build,如下的两个错误同步解决掉...WebDriverAgent在手机中成功运行一次 4.使用tidevice离线启动WebDriverAgent 1.安装 pip3 install tidevice 2.相关指令 tidevice list #查看已连接设备...13bddfbf8c68b7018c2424fb6653e88cb0c32412 xctest -Bcom.facebook.WebDriverAgentRunnerwwww.xctrunner #这台通过WebDriverAgent项目中全局8100改成8101 iproxy...13bddfbf8c68b7018c2424fb6653e88cb0c32412 #必须加u tidevice -u a5cf1c66d6f78f3fb711b9604a7187bc6c391210 xctest -B com.y.w.y.xctrunner iproxy

1K10

NVIDIA发布Isaac ROS DP3.1,为机器人开发提供增强功能错误修复

NVIDIA很高兴宣布发布Isaac ROS DP3.1(开发者预览版),提供更新和错误修复,进一步赋予机器人领域的开发人员更强大的能力。...Isaac ROS DP3.1的主要亮点包括: cuVSLAM v11包:此版本包含了cuVSLAM v11包,提供了增强的性能,并引入了对HAWK的支持。...此次更新确保了立体视觉任务中的更准确可靠性,为机器人提供了增强的深度感知能力。...此功能显著提高了立体视觉应用中深度估计的质量准确性。 此外,Isaac ROS DP3.1还包括错误修复,解决了已知问题,增强了平台的稳定性性能。...这个发布与NVIDIA提供先进功能硬件加速自主机器人的承诺相一致。 开发人员可以将所需的存储库克隆到其ROS工作区中,并使用colcon与其他ROS2软件包一起构建。

35130

Python Paramiko实现sftp文件上传下载以及远程执行命令

一、简介 Paramiko模块是基于Python实现的SSH远程安全连接,用于SSH远程执行命令、文件传输等功能。...result['data'] = out         return result     except Exception as e:         print(e)         print("错误...result['data'] = out         return result     except Exception as e:         print(e)         print("错误...= 0:         print("错误, ip: {} 执行命令: {} 失败".format(host, cmd), "red")         exit()     value = res...['data'][0].strip()  # 获取实际值     print("操作系统为: %s"%value) 执行输出: 操作系统为: Ubuntu 16.04.2 LTS 五、错误集锦 1.

8.7K20
领券